Mr.Falkland ascended a neighbouring house, and entered that in which Emily was, by a window in the roof.
He found her already awaked from her sleep; and, becoming sensible of her danger, she had that instant wrapped a loose gown round her.

Such is the almost irresistible result of feminine habits; but, having done this, she examined the surrounding objects with the wildness of despair.
Mr.Falkland entered the chamber.

She flew into his arms with the rapidity of lightning.

She embraced and clung to him, with an impulse that did not wait to consult the dictates of her understanding.

Her emotions were indescribable.
